Former Darrang SP Dismissed for Bribery in Rape Case

The former Superintendent of Police (SP) in Darrang, Assam, who was found guilty of taking a bribe to protect a Sashastra Seema Bal (SSB) Jawan accused of raping and murdering a 13-year-old girl in 2022, has been dismissed from service. Assam’s Director General of Police (DGP) GP Singh announced the penalty of dismissal on April 1st, 2024, as part of the state police’s zero-tolerance policy towards malpractices.
